A heat exchanger is a device that allows for the transmission of heat between two different media without any physical contact between them. Heat exchangers work on the idea that thermal energy can be transferred from a hot fluid to a cold fluid. Heat exchangers provide for precise temperature regulation, improving energy efficiency and system functionality by transferring heat between two fluids.

Power plants, chemical plants, HVAC (heating, ventilation, and air conditioning) systems, supermarkets, and many more all employ heat exchangers. They can be found in commonplace home products like air conditioners and water heaters.

Heat exchangers knowledge more strain fall since they get fouled as a result of a discount in the region from the circulation passages. Though fouling resistance is considered by Virtually all designers to account for that decline in heat transfer, very few of them contemplate fouling layer thickness to account for the higher strain fall. This is extremely anomalous since the deposit arrives very first and afterwards, as a consequence, the thermal resistance.
